Frequently Asked Questions about Old Market

What type of rentals are currently available in Old Market?

There are currently 609 Apartments for Rent in Old Market, NE with pricing that ranges from $557 to $6,704. There are also 52 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Old Market ranging from $795 to $3,500.

What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Old Market?

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Old Market ranges from $795 to $3,500 with an average monthly rent of $2,102.

How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Old Market?

For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Old Market range from $975 to $3,648,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$1,400 to $2,800.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$1,600 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$679.
